O que é web development tools?
Publicado emO que é web development tools?
Web development tools são ferramentas que ajudam desenvolvedores a criar, testar e manter sites e aplicações web de forma eficiente.
Elas abrangem desde simples editores de código até ambientes completos de desenvolvimento.
Editores como VSCode e Sublime Text facilitam a escrita de código com recursos de destaque sintático e autocompletar.
Frameworks como React e Angular permitem construir interfaces interativas sem começar do zero.
Você já tentou desenvolver sem estas ferramentas? É como construir uma casa sem os equipamentos certos.
As ferramentas de teste como Jest garantem que tudo funcione conforme esperado, enquanto sistemas de controle como Git permitem gerenciar alterações com segurança.
Para times, ferramentas de colaboração como Slack e Trello mantêm todos alinhados.
No fim, estas ferramentas são essenciais para qualquer desenvolvedor moderno que busca eficiência e qualidade.
Principais ferramentas de desenvolvimento web
Desenvolver para web ficou mais fácil com as ferramentas certas. Quais são as principais? Vamos descobrir!
Visual Studio Code lidera entre os editores de código por sua interface intuitiva, extensões poderosas e terminal integrado. É gratuito e funciona em qualquer sistema operacional.
GitHub revolucionou o controle de versão. Além de armazenar seu código na nuvem, permite colaboração em tempo real e integração contínua.
Chrome DevTools é essencial para debugging. Examine elementos HTML, depure JavaScript e analise desempenho diretamente no navegador.
Bootstrap acelera o desenvolvimento front-end com componentes pré-construídos e sistema de grid responsivo.
Node.js e npm formam a base do ecossistema JavaScript moderno, gerenciando dependências e automatizando tarefas.
React e Angular dominam o desenvolvimento de interfaces dinâmicas, cada um com sua abordagem única para construir SPAs.
Sass torna seu CSS mais poderoso com variáveis e funções.
Postman simplifica testes de API com interface amigável.
Escolha suas ferramentas baseadas em suas necessidades específicas e fluxo de trabalho!
Para que servem as ferramentas de desenvolvimento web?
As ferramentas de desenvolvimento web servem para criar interfaces digitais funcionais e eficientes em sites, aplicativos e sistemas acessados pela internet.
São essenciais para programadores que precisam dar vida a projetos digitais.
Desde editores de código como Visual Studio Code e Sublime Text até frameworks como React e Angular, essas ferramentas facilitam todo o processo de desenvolvimento.
Elas permitem estruturar conteúdo (HTML), estilizar visualmente (CSS) e adicionar interatividade (JavaScript) aos projetos web.
Além disso, auxiliam tanto no front-end (parte visual) quanto no back-end (lógica e funcionalidades), possibilitando a criação de experiências digitais completas.
Já pensou em como seria desenvolver um site sem essas ferramentas? Seria como construir uma casa sem ferramentas adequadas - muito mais difícil e demorado!
Com o avanço da IA e outras tecnologias, estas ferramentas evoluem constantemente, tornando o desenvolvimento web cada vez mais acessível e eficiente.
Como as ferramentas de desenvolvimento web auxiliam os desenvolvedores
Ferramentas de desenvolvimento web são aliadas poderosas no dia a dia dos desenvolvedores. Elas simplificam processos complexos, permitindo que você codifique com mais eficiência.
Pense nelas como uma ponte entre suas ideias e o código final.
Com essas ferramentas, você identifica bugs rapidamente, colabora melhor com sua equipe e automatiza tarefas repetitivas.
IDEs, frameworks e bibliotecas permitem que você foque no que realmente importa: resolver problemas.
Quer reduzir o tempo de desenvolvimento? As ferramentas certas fazem isso.
Além disso, facilitam a criação de aplicações multiplataforma com uma única base de código. Isso significa menos trabalho e mais resultados.
No final das contas, essas ferramentas transformam o complexo em simples, permitindo que você entregue software de maior qualidade em menos tempo.
Ferramentas essenciais para iniciantes em desenvolvimento web
Quer iniciar no desenvolvimento web? Algumas ferramentas são essenciais para facilitar sua jornada. Visual Studio Code destaca-se como editor de código preferido por iniciantes e profissionais, oferecendo extensões poderosas e integração com Git.
GitHub é fundamental para gerenciar seus projetos e colaborar com outros desenvolvedores, permitindo controle de versões eficiente.
Chrome DevTools é seu melhor amigo para debugar e testar seu código diretamente no navegador.
Para estruturar seu trabalho, Bootstrap fornece componentes prontos que tornam o design responsivo muito mais simples.
Não esqueça do Node Package Manager (npm) para gerenciar bibliotecas e dependências nos seus projetos JavaScript.
Sass e ReactJS são excelentes para quem quer dar o próximo passo em CSS e interfaces interativas.
Comece com poucas ferramentas e amplie seu arsenal conforme avança. O segredo está em praticar constantemente!
DevTools do navegador: funções e utilidades
DevTools do navegador são ferramentas essenciais para desenvolvedores web. Elas permitem inspecionar e modificar o código de uma página em tempo real.
Com elas, você pode:
- Visualizar e editar o DOM e CSS
- Depurar JavaScript com facilidade
- Analisar o desempenho da página
- Monitorar atividades de rede
- Simular diferentes dispositivos
- Identificar problemas de memória
Abra o DevTools pressionando F12 ou clicando com botão direito na página e selecionando "Inspecionar".
Os painéis mais utilizados incluem Elementos, Console, Rede e Desempenho. Cada um oferece ferramentas específicas para resolver diferentes problemas de desenvolvimento.
Dominar essas ferramentas reduz drasticamente o tempo de depuração e melhora a qualidade do seu trabalho.
Diferenças entre ferramentas de front-end e back-end
Front-end e back-end são mundos que se complementam, mas com funções bem distintas no desenvolvimento de aplicações digitais.
O front-end é a parte visual que interage diretamente com o usuário. É tudo o que você vê e manipula em um site ou aplicativo - botões, menus, formulários. As principais ferramentas usadas são HTML, CSS e JavaScript.
Já o back-end trabalha nos bastidores. É o motor invisível que processa dados, gerencia bancos de informações e garante o funcionamento de tudo. Utiliza linguagens como PHP, Java, Python ou Node.js.
A diferença central? Enquanto o front-end cuida da experiência visual e interativa, o back-end gerencia dados e regras de negócio.
É como um restaurante: o front-end seria o salão e os garçons (o que você vê), enquanto o back-end seria a cozinha e seus processos (onde tudo acontece).
Como escolher as melhores ferramentas para seu projeto web
Escolher as ferramentas certas para seu projeto web pode parecer uma tarefa complicada, mas não precisa ser. O segredo está em entender suas necessidades específicas antes de decidir.
Considere primeiro a complexidade do seu projeto. Uma landing page simples requer ferramentas diferentes de um e-commerce completo.
A segurança não pode ser negligenciada. Busque ferramentas que ofereçam proteção contra ataques e vulnerabilidades comuns.
Pense na escalabilidade - seu projeto crescerá? Escolha soluções que cresçam com você.
O custo importa. Muitas excelentes ferramentas são gratuitas ou oferecem planos acessíveis para começar.
Verifique a compatibilidade com as linguagens de programação que você domina ou pretende usar.
E não se esqueça do suporte - uma comunidade ativa ou documentação completa pode salvar seu projeto em momentos críticos.
Teste diferentes opções antes de decidir. A ferramenta ideal é aquela que se adapta ao seu fluxo de trabalho, não o contrário.
Ferramentas gratuitas vs pagas para desenvolvimento web
Na batalha entre ferramentas gratuitas e pagas para desenvolvimento web, cada opção tem seu lugar. As gratuitas como Visual Studio Code, GitHub e Bootstrap oferecem funcionalidades robustas sem custo, ideais para iniciantes e projetos pequenos.
Já as pagas como Sketch, Sublime Text e planos premium do Postman trazem recursos avançados que justificam o investimento para profissionais e empresas.
A escolha depende do seu nível de experiência e necessidades específicas. Iniciantes se beneficiam das gratuitas enquanto aprendem, enquanto desenvolvedores avançados precisam de ferramentas mais potentes.
O segredo? Comece com as gratuitas e invista nas pagas quando seu projeto exigir recursos específicos. Muitas vezes, a melhor estratégia é combinar ambas para maximizar produtividade sem comprometer a qualidade.
Como aprender a usar ferramentas de desenvolvimento web
Quer aprender desenvolvimento web? Comece dominando as ferramentas essenciais que tornarão sua jornada mais produtiva.
Primeiro, escolha um bom editor de código. O Visual Studio Code, Sublime Text ou Atom são excelentes opções para iniciantes, oferecendo recursos que facilitam a escrita de código.
Familiarize-se com HTML, CSS e JavaScript - o trio fundamental. Eles estruturam, estilizam e dão vida às suas páginas.
Pratique diariamente. Pequenos projetos são mais eficazes que longas sessões de estudo teórico.
Utilize frameworks como React, Angular ou Vue para acelerar seu desenvolvimento. Eles oferecem componentes prontos que economizam tempo.
Aprenda a usar o Git para controle de versão. Essa habilidade é indispensável no mercado.
Experimente ferramentas de desenvolvimento sem código para entender os conceitos básicos antes de mergulhar na programação avançada.
E lembre-se: a comunidade dev é acolhedora. Não hesite em pedir ajuda quando precisar!